Fatima and Salima are the coolest hijabi-wearing step-sisters in Bradford. 

Their dream? To win the Tiny is Mighty skateboarding competition. Their secret weapon? The strongest sisterly bond imaginable. But when they overhear their parents whispering about living apart, everything is thrown into doubt. Can the girls pull off the greatest super-plan ever to keep their family – and their dream – together?

Written by award-winning playwright Asif Khan and inspired by real-life skateboarders the “Hijabi Sisters” from Hull, Sisters 360 is a funny, heartfelt and high-energy play for 8–12 year olds. 

Expect skateboarding, sisterhood and a story that champions belonging, resilience and daring to dream big.
